receta en english
White Chocolate Flan.
ingredients:
1/2 l. milk
250 ml. of cream
250 gr. White chocolate
70 gr. sugar
6 eggs
1-
We will make the white chocolate pudding in the same way we would do a custard normal. The first is to make candy with a little sugar and a few drops of water, without allowing it to burn. Once the candy, will miss at the base of pan.
The next thing is to heat the milk and cream in a saucepan. When piping hot, add the chocolate to melt. On the other hand will beat eggs in a bowl along with the remaining sugar. Then mix it well with cream and milk, and throw him in the pan.
To cook the white chocolate custard, will put the ramekin in the oven preheated to 200 ° C, and we will have a double boiler (two or three fingers dipped in water, in a baking dish) for about 50 minutes.

two recetas en inglish
1 sheet of thawed puff pastry
1 egg beaten M
250 gr. of minced pork (see note 1)
1/2 onion finely chopped
1/2 clove garlic, finely chopped
25 gr. bread crumbs (I do not get)
1 tablespoon chopped parsley
1 tablespoon chopped thyme
1 pinch ground sage
1 pinch ground nutmeg
1 pinch ground cloves
Salt to taste (I put a teaspoon)
Pepper to taste (I put half of pepper)
1:Preheat oven to 200 ° C and lightly grease a baking sheet.
Cut the pastry sheet in half and brush the edges with beaten egg. Put half of what was left of beaten egg in a large bowl with remaining ingredients and mix well (I do it by hand).
Put half of the filling in the center of the sheet half, along.
2:Brush edges with beaten egg and roll forming a close. Place seam side down and brush the roll with beaten egg. Repeat with the other half of the filling in the other half of pastry.
Cut each roll into 6 pieces, make up cortecito each piece, and put them on the baking sheet.
3:Bake 15 min at 200 ° C, then lower temperature to 180 ° C and bake for 15 minutes or until golden brown. Cool and enjoy!
